Q: Is 22,737,892 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 22,737,892 is not a prime number.

Why is 22,737,892 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 22737892 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 23 46 59 71 92 118 142 236 284 1,357 1,633 2,714 3,266 3,481 4,189 5,428 6,532 6,962 8,378 13,924 16,756 80,063 96,347 160,126 192,694 247,151 320,252 385,388 494,302 988,604 5,684,473 11,368,946 and 22,737,892, with no remainder.

Since 22,737,892 cannot be divided by just 1 and 22,737,892, it is not a prime number.
